The site was of major political, economic, and religious … radio online malaysia appWebLagash[4]/ˈleɪɡæʃ/ , was an ancient city state located northwest of the junction of the Euphrates and Tigris rivers and east of Uruk, about 22 kilometres east of the modern town of Al-Shatrah, Iraq. Lagash was one of the oldest cities of the Ancient Near East. The ancient site of Nina is around 10 km away and marks the southern limit of the state.
